  6. One G/F nosecone of a 1998 S3. there is one crack in the gel coat about 4 inches long and a few small ones around the badge mounting holes. It is currently sprayed in Subaru Metallic blue £30. Pair of G/F rear wings off a 1998 S3. In good condition with no gel coat cracks but small split near one of mounting holes, but not visible. Both wings are fitted with C/F wing protectors, £60 the pair. Buyer collects or I can deliver to Cadwell Park 7 club track day on 26th April. I live 15 miles north of Harrogate in North Yorkshire I can supply piccies of both the nose cone and wings on request. First person who commits to a yes gets them!   10. Hi, I painted a pair of 2nd hand CF rear wings which were very dull with a 2pack clear lacquer. It does chip but not too bad and you can always rub it dowm and re-lacquer. I tried several methods to try and 'shine' the CF without success before painting. Tony L7 EVL
